You've built an end-to-end AI-powered support operations pipeline entirely within Snowflake &mdash; no external APIs, no separate ML infrastructure, no schedulers.\u003C/p\u003E\n","\u003Ch3\u003EWhat You Learned\u003C/h3\u003E\n\u003Cul\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Cstrong\u003EAI_TRANSCRIBE\u003C/strong\u003E converts audio to text with auto language detection\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Cstrong\u003EAI_CLASSIFY\u003C/strong\u003E routes tickets into your taxonomy with zero training data\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Cstrong\u003EAI_COMPLETE\u003C/strong\u003E with \u003Ccode\u003ETRY_TO_DOUBLE\u003C/code\u003E provides safe numeric sentiment scoring\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Cstrong\u003EDynamic Tables with CTEs\u003C/strong\u003E create auto-refreshing pipelines without column-alias errors\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Cstrong\u003EStreamlit in Snowflake\u003C/strong\u003E gives operations teams a live dashboard with no external deployment\u003C/li\u003E\u003C/ul\u003E\n","\u003Ch3\u003ERelated Resources\u003C/h3\u003E\n\u003Cul\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://docs.snowflake.com/en/user-guide/snowflake-cortex/aisql\"\u003ECortex AI Functions Documentation\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://docs.snowflake.com/en/user-guide/dynamic-tables/overview\"\u003EDynamic Tables Guide\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://docs.snowflake.com/en/sql-reference/functions/ai_transcribe\"\u003EAI_TRANSCRIBE Reference\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://docs.snowflake.com/en/sql-reference/functions/ai_classify\"\u003EAI_CLASSIFY Reference\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://docs.snowflake.com/en/user-guide/snowflake-cortex/ai-function-studio\"\u003ECortex AI Function Studio\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003Cli\u003E\u003Ca href=\"https://quickstarts.snowflake.com/guide/getting-started-with-cortex-aisql/\"\u003EGetting Started with Cortex AI Functions Quickstart\u003C/a\u003E\u003C/li\u003E\u003C/ul\u003E"],"title":"Base Quickstart CF","isDeveloperGuidesPage":false,":type":"snowflake-site/components/contentfragment",":items":{},":itemsOrder":[],"elements":{"quickstartArticleBody":{"dataType":"string","title":"Quickstart Article Body","value":"\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Overview\n\nCustomer support teams spend significant time reading tickets to classify issues, gauge urgency, and decide on next steps. This quickstart shows how to automate that entire workflow using Snowflake Cortex AI Functions, with a Dynamic Table that keeps results fresh and a Streamlit dashboard for operational visibility.\n\n\u003E **How this differs from other support quickstarts:** Unlike [call-center-analytics-with-ai-transcribe-and-cortex-agents](https://quickstarts.snowflake.com/guide/call-center-analytics-with-ai-transcribe-and-cortex-agents) (which builds a full Cortex Agent for Q&A) or [streamlining-support-case-analysis](https://quickstarts.snowflake.com/guide/streamlining-support-case-analysis-with-snowflake-cortex) (which uses LangChain for summarization), this guide takes a **pure-SQL, zero-orchestration approach**. A single Dynamic Table handles transcription, classification, sentiment scoring, and recommendation generation — no agents, no external frameworks, no scheduler. New tickets are enriched automatically on refresh.\n\nYou'll build a pipeline that:\n- **Transcribes** phone call recordings into text with `AI_TRANSCRIBE`\n- **Classifies** every ticket into your taxonomy with `AI_CLASSIFY`\n- **Scores sentiment** on a continuous numeric scale with `AI_COMPLETE`\n- **Generates operational recommendations** per ticket with `AI_COMPLETE`\n- **Auto-refreshes** via a Dynamic Table — no scheduler, no Airflow\n- **Surfaces results** in a Streamlit in Snowflake dashboard\n\n### Architecture\n\n```\n  [Web/Email Forms] ──►  R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S (text)\n  [Phone Calls]     ──►  @S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E (audio files)\n                              │\n                              ▼  Dynamic Table (auto-refresh)\n                    ANALYTICS.ENRICHED_TICKETS\n                      ← AI_TRANSCRIBE  (audio → text)\n                      ← AI_CLASSIFY    (issue category)\n                      ← AI_COMPLETE    (sentiment score)\n                      ← AI_COMPLETE    (recommended action)\n                              │\n                              ▼\n                    Streamlit in Snowflake (Ops Dashboard)\n```\n\n### What You'll Need\n\n- A Snowflake account with ACCOUNTADMIN role in a [supported region](https://docs.snowflake.com/user-guide/snowflake-cortex/aisql-regional-availability)\n- The SNOWFLAKE.CORTEX_USER database role granted to your user\n\n### What You Will Learn\n\n- How to use `AI_TRANSCRIBE` to convert audio files to text\n- How to use `AI_CLASSIFY` for zero-training-data ticket routing\n- How to use `AI_COMPLETE` for numeric sentiment scoring and action generation\n- How to use `TRY_TO_DOUBLE` for safe casting of LLM outputs\n- How to structure a Dynamic Table with CTEs to avoid column-alias errors\n- How to build a Streamlit in Snowflake operations dashboard\n\n### What You Will Build\n\nAn end-to-end support ticket enrichment pipeline that automatically classifies, scores, and recommends actions on every inbound ticket — with a live dashboard for operations managers.\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Setup\n\n**Step 1.** In Snowsight, create a SQL Worksheet and run the following to set up your environment:\n\n```sql\n-- Create the database and schemas\nCREATE DATABASE I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_AI;\nCREATE SCHEMA I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_AI.RAW;\nCREATE SCHEMA I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_AI.ANALYTICS;\n\n-- Create a warehouse for AI Function processing\nCREATE WAREHOUSE I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_WH\n  WAREHOUSE_SIZE = 'XSMALL'\n  AUTO_SUSPEND = 60\n  AUTO_RESUME = TRUE;\n\nUSE DATABASE SUPPORT_OPS_AI;\nUSE SCHEMA RAW;\nUSE WAREHOUSE SUPPORT_OPS_WH;\n\n-- Create the stage for phone call recordings\nCREATE STAGE I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E\n  ENCRYPTION = (TYPE = 'SNOWFLAKE_SSE')\n  DIRECTORY = (ENABLE = TRUE);\n\n-- Create the raw tickets table\nCRE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S SUPPORT_TICKETS (\n  ticket_id     VARCHAR DEFAULT UUID_STRING(),\n  channel       VARCHAR,\n  raw_text      VARCHAR,\n  audio_path    VARCHAR,\n  created_at    TIMESTAMP_NTZ DEFAULT CURRENT_TIMESTAMP()\n);\n```\n\n**Step 2.** Insert sample support tickets:\n\n```sql\nINSERT INTO SUPPORT_TICKETS (channel, raw_text) VALUES\n('email', 'Our API integration has been timing out for the past 3 hours. We are losing transactions and this is affecting our revenue. This needs to be fixed immediately.'),\n('web', 'I cannot log in with SSO. Every time I click the login button it redirects me back to the login page. I have tried clearing cookies and using incognito mode. Nothing works.'),\n('email', 'I was charged the full monthly rate even though I upgraded mid-cycle. According to your pricing page, upgrades should be prorated. Please issue a credit for the difference.'),\n('web', 'Would love to see a dark mode option in the dashboard. The current white background is harsh during late-night monitoring sessions.'),\n('email', 'Hi, just wanted to confirm whether your platform supports webhooks for real-time event notifications. We are evaluating tools for our integration layer.'),\n('web', 'The API has been returning 504 errors intermittently since yesterday morning. Our batch processing jobs are failing and we have a client delivery deadline tomorrow.'),\n('email', 'I have been locked out of my account for 2 days now. The password reset email never arrives. I have checked spam. This is completely unacceptable for a paid service.'),\n('web', 'Your invoice from last month shows a charge for 50 seats but we only have 32 active users. Can someone look into this and issue a correction?'),\n('email', 'It would be really helpful if the analytics dashboard had an export-to-PDF feature. Right now I have to screenshot everything for my weekly reports.'),\n('web', 'Just wanted to say the new onboarding flow is excellent. Took me 5 minutes to get set up compared to an hour last year. Great improvement.'),\n('email', 'API latency has spiked to 8 seconds on average. Normal is under 200ms. Something is seriously wrong on your end. We need an update ASAP.'),\n('web', 'SSO login works fine on Chrome but fails completely on Firefox. The SAML assertion seems to be malformed for Firefox user agents.'),\n('email', 'Can you explain why my bill went up 40% this month? I did not change my plan or add any users. There is no explanation on the invoice.'),\n('web', 'Feature request: please add support for custom RBAC roles. The current admin/viewer split is too coarse for our team structure.'),\n('email', 'Quick question: do you offer volume discounts for organizations with 500+ seats? We are planning a company-wide rollout next quarter.');\n```\n\n**Step 3.** Download [audio_files.zip](https://github.com/Snowflake-Labs/sfquickstarts/raw/master/site/sfguides/src/support-ops-ai-functions-dynamic-tables/assets/audio_files.zip) (50 sample call recordings, ~36 MB). Unzip and upload the MP3 files to the stage using Snowsight: **Data → Add Data → Load files into a Stage** → select `SUPPORT_OPS_AI.RAW.S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E`.\n\n**Step 4.** Register the audio files as phone tickets:\n\n```sql\n-- Refresh directory metadata after uploading files\nALTER STAGE S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E REFRESH;\n\n-- Insert phone tickets referencing the uploaded audio files\nINSERT INTO SUPPORT_TICKETS (channel, audio_path)\nSELECT 'phone', RELATIVE_PATH\nFROM DIRECTORY(@S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E);\n```\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Transcribe Phone Calls\n\nFor tickets that arrive as phone recordings, `AI_TRANSCRIBE` converts the audio to text. The audio never leaves Snowflake.\n\n```sql\n-- Preview transcription (run only if you uploaded audio files)\nSELECT\n  ticket_id,\n  AI_TRANSCRIBE(\n    TO_FILE('@S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E', audio_path)\n  ):text::VARCHAR AS transcript\nFROM R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S\nWHERE channel = 'phone';\n```\n\n`AI_TRANSCRIBE` accepts a FILE type object (created with `TO_FILE`) and returns a JSON object with a `text` field containing the full transcript. Language is auto-detected — no language parameter needed.\n\nAfter this step, all tickets (text and audio) can be treated identically by downstream AI Functions.\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Classify and Score Tickets\n\n### Classify with AI_CLASSIFY\n\n`AI_CLASSIFY` routes each ticket into your predefined categories with zero training data:\n\n```sql\nSELECT\n  ticket_id,\n  raw_text,\n  AI_CLASSIFY(\n    raw_text,\n    ARRAY_CONSTRUCT(\n      'System Bug: API Timeout',\n      'Account Access: SSO',\n      'Billing: Prorated Upgrades',\n      'Feature Request',\n      'General Inquiry'\n    )\n  ):labels[0]::VARCHAR AS issue_category\nFROM R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S\nWHERE channel != 'phone'\nLIMIT 5;\n```\n\nUnlike rules-based classifiers, `AI_CLASSIFY` handles natural language variation. A ticket saying \"I keep getting kicked out of the API\" routes to `System Bug: API Timeout` even without those exact words.\n\n### Score Sentiment Numerically\n\n`AI_SENTIMENT` returns categorical labels (positive, negative, neutral). For a continuous score that lets you rank severity, use `AI_COMPLETE` with a structured prompt:\n\n```sql\nSELECT\n  ticket_id,\n  raw_text,\n  TRY_TO_DOUBLE(\n    AI_COMPLETE(\n      'claude-sonnet-4-5',\n      CONCAT(\n        'Rate the sentiment of this support ticket on a scale from -1.0 ',\n        '(extremely frustrated) to +1.0 (satisfied/positive). ',\n        'Return ONLY a decimal number, no explanation. ',\n        'Ticket: ', raw_text\n      )\n    )::VARCHAR\n  ) AS sentiment_score\nFROM R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S\nWHERE channel != 'phone'\nLIMIT 5;\n```\n\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Build the Dynamic Table Pipeline\n\nRather than scheduling ETL jobs, wrap the entire pipeline in a Dynamic Table. Snowflake refreshes it automatically as new tickets arrive.\n\nThe key architectural decision: use **CTEs** to avoid referencing column aliases in the same SELECT (which Snowflake does not allow):\n\n```sql\nUSE SCHEMA SUPPORT_OPS_AI.ANALYTICS;\nUSE WAREHOUSE SUPPORT_OPS_WH;\n\nCREATE OR REPLACE DYNAMIC TABLE ENRICHED_TICKETS\n  TARGET_LAG = '1 hour'\n  REFRESH_MODE = FULL\n  WAREHOUSE = SUPPORT_OPS_WH\nAS\nWITH transcribed AS (\n  SELECT\n    ticket_id, channel, created_at,\n    CASE\n      WHEN channel = 'phone'\n        THEN AI_TRANSCRIBE(\n               TO_FILE('@RAW.SUPPORT_AUDIO_STAGE', audio_path)\n             ):text::VARCHAR\n      ELSE raw_text\n    END AS ticket_text\n  FROM R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S\n),\nclassified AS (\n  SELECT *,\n    AI_CLASSIFY(\n      ticket_text,\n      ARRAY_CONSTRUCT(\n        'System Bug: API Timeout',\n        'Account Access: SSO',\n        'Billing: Prorated Upgrades',\n        'Feature Request',\n        'General Inquiry'\n      )\n    ):labels[0]::VARCHAR AS issue_category,\n    TRY_TO_DOUBLE(\n      AI_COMPLETE(\n        'claude-sonnet-4-5',\n        CONCAT('Rate sentiment -1.0 to +1.0. Return only a number. Ticket: ', ticket_text)\n      )::VARCHAR\n    ) AS sentiment_score\n  FROM transcribed\n)\nSELECT\n  ticket_id, channel, created_at, ticket_text,\n  issue_category, sentiment_score,\n  AI_COMPLETE(\n    'claude-sonnet-4-5',\n    CONCAT(\n      'Support ops manager. Category: ', issue_category,\n      '. Sentiment: ', COALESCE(ROUND(sentiment_score, 2)::VARCHAR, 'unknown'),\n      '. Recommend one operational action in 1-2 sentences.'\n    )\n  )::VARCHAR AS recommended_action\nFROM classified;\n```\n\nOnce created, this table refreshes itself. Insert a new ticket into `RAW.SUPPORT_TICKETS` and within an hour it appears in `ENRICHED_TICKETS` — classified, scored, and with a recommendation.\n\n\u003E **Note:** The first refresh may take 15–30 minutes as AI Functions transcribe and enrich all existing tickets. If the table appears empty, wait and re-query.\n\n### Verify the Pipeline\n\n```sql\n-- Check that the Dynamic Table populated\nSELECT * FROM ANALYTICS.ENRICHED_TICKETS LIMIT 10;\n\n-- Check refresh status\nSELECT * FROM TABLE(INFORMATION_SCHEMA.DYNAMIC_TABLE_REFRESH_HISTORY(\n  NAME =\u003E 'SUPPORT_OPS_AI.ANALYTICS.ENRICHED_TICKETS'\n)) ORDER BY REFRESH_START_TIME DESC LIMIT 5;\n```\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Build the Streamlit Dashboard\n\nCreate a Streamlit in Snowflake app to give operations managers a live view of issue volume, sentiment trends, and AI-generated recommendations.\n\n**Step 1.** In Snowsight, open a **Workspace** (or go to **Projects → Streamlit** and click **+ Streamlit App**).\n\n**Step 2.** Set the app database to `SUPPORT_OPS_AI`, schema to `ANALYTICS`, and warehouse to `SUPPORT_OPS_WH`.\n\n**Step 3.** Paste the following code:\n\n```python\nimport streamlit as st\nfrom snowflake.snowpark.context import get_active_session\nimport pandas as pd\n\nsession = get_active_session()\n\nst.title(\"Support Operations Intelligence\")\nst.caption(\"Powered by Snowflake AI Functions · Refreshes every hour\")\n\ndf = session.sql(\"\"\"\n    SELECT\n        issue_category,\n        COUNT(*)                          AS volume,\n        ROUND(AVG(sentiment_score), 2)    AS avg_sentiment,\n        ANY_VALUE(recommended_action)     AS recommended_action\n    FROM analytics.enriched_tickets\n    WHERE created_at \u003E= DATEADD('day', -30, CURRENT_TIMESTAMP())\n    GROUP BY issue_category\n    ORDER BY volume DESC\n\"\"\").to_pandas()\n\ndef sentiment_label(score):\n    if score \u003C= -0.7:   return \"Frustrated\"\n    elif score \u003C= -0.4: return \"Stressed\"\n    elif score \u003C= -0.1: return \"Annoyed\"\n    elif score \u003C= 0.3:  return \"Neutral\"\n    else:               return \"Positive\"\n\ndf[\"Sentiment Label\"] = df[\"AVG_SENTIMENT\"].apply(sentiment_label)\ndf[\"Avg. Sentiment\"]  = df.apply(\n    lambda r: f\"{r['AVG_SENTIMENT']} ({r['Sentiment Label']})\", axis=1\n)\n\ncol1, col2, col3 = st.columns(3)\ncol1.metric(\"Total Tickets (30d)\", f\"{df['VOLUME'].sum():,}\")\ncol2.metric(\"Avg. Sentiment\", f\"{(df['AVG_SENTIMENT'] * df['VOLUME']).sum() / df['VOLUME'].sum():.2f}\")\ncol3.metric(\"Issue Categories\", len(df))\n\nst.divider()\n\nst.subheader(\"Issue Summary & Recommended Actions\")\nst.dataframe(\n    df[[\"ISSUE_CATEGORY\", \"Avg. Sentiment\", \"VOLUME\", \"RECOMMENDED_ACTION\"]].rename(columns={\n        \"ISSUE_CATEGORY\":       \"Issue Category\",\n        \"VOLUME\":               \"Volume\",\n        \"RECOMMENDED_ACTION\":   \"Sample Recommendation\"\n    }),\n    use_container_width=True,\n    hide_index=True\n)\n\nst.subheader(\"Daily Sentiment Trend\")\ntrend_df = session.sql(\"\"\"\n    SELECT\n        DATE_TRUNC('day', created_at) AS day,\n        issue_category,\n        ROUND(AVG(sentiment_score), 3) AS avg_sentiment\n    FROM analytics.enriched_tickets\n    WHERE created_at \u003E= DATEADD('day', -30, CURRENT_TIMESTAMP())\n    GROUP BY 1, 2\n    ORDER BY 1\n\"\"\").to_pandas()\n\nst.line_chart(\n    trend_df.pivot(index=\"DAY\", columns=\"ISSUE_CATEGORY\", values=\"AVG_SENTIMENT\")\n)\n```\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Best Practices\n\n### PII Handling with AI_REDACT\n\nSupport tickets routinely contain customer PII. Use `AI_REDACT` before surfacing data to broader teams:\n\n```sql\nSELECT\n  ticket_id,\n  AI_REDACT(ticket_text) AS redacted_text,\n  issue_category,\n  sentiment_score,\n  recommended_action\nFROM ANALYTICS.ENRICHED_TICKETS\nLIMIT 5;\n```\n\nFor production, apply [Dynamic Data Masking](https://docs.snowflake.com/en/user-guide/security-column-ddm-intro) policies on the `ticket_text` column to restrict access by role.\n\n### Cost Optimization\n\n| Task | Recommended Model | Reason |\n|------|-------------------|--------|\n| Classification | `AI_CLASSIFY` (managed) | Optimized internally by Snowflake |\n| Sentiment scoring | `claude-sonnet-4-5` | Good structured output at lower cost |\n| Recommendations | `claude-sonnet-4-5` | Balanced quality and cost |\n| Complex edge cases | `claude-opus-4-7` | Strongest reasoning for ambiguous tickets |\n\n### Human-in-the-Loop\n\n- Treat AI recommendations as **suggestions**, not automated triggers\n- Audit a 5% sample weekly against human labels\n- Use the [Cortex AI Function Studio](https://docs.snowflake.com/en/user-guide/snowflake-cortex/ai-function-studio) to evaluate and optimize prompt quality over time\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Cleanup\n\nTo remove all objects created in this quickstart:\n\n```sql\nDROP DATABASE IF E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_AI;\nDROP WAREHOUSE IF EXISTS SUPPORT_OPS_WH;\n```\n\n\u003C!-- ------------------------ --\u003E\n## Conclusion And Resources\n\nCongratulations!
